Bhavangadh Population - Sabarkantha, Gujarat
Bhavangadh is a medium size village located in Vadali Taluka of Sabarkantha district, Gujarat with total 359 families residing. The Bhavangadh village has population of 1599 of which 824 are males while 775 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bhavangadh village population of children with age 0-6 is 171 which makes up 10.69 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havangadh village is 941 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havangadh as per census is 745, lower than Gujarat average of 890.
Bhavangadh village has lower liter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havangadh village was 77.52 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Bhavangadh Male literacy stands at 88.98 % while female literacy rate was 65.67 %.

Bhavangadh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 359 | - | - |
Population | 1,599 | 824 | 775 |
Child (0-6) | 171 | 98 | 73 |
Schedule Caste | 619 | 327 | 292 |
Schedule Tribe | 6 | 4 | 2 |
Literacy | 77.52 % | 88.98 % | 65.67 % |
Total Workers | 663 | 465 | 198 |
Main Worker | 625 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 38 | 4 | 34 |
